Re: All the High Hills
If your local flood was big enough to cover the known world of the time, it would most certainly have had to cover Ararat, just as the text implies.
Try this. What if the flood story was actually the composite of 2 or more earlier stories that got intertwined. This would explain both a local flood & the "Ark" resting on Mt Ararat. There is some evidence of a large meteor or asteroid striking off the coast of Madagaskar about 5000 years ago. A Tsunami could have pushed this boat up on Ararat. The second story is of a boat, carrying animals getting caught in a severe rainstorm. The composite story gives the whole story a world wide flood scenario considering that the story teller's view of the world would appear that a local flood covering all he could see would be, at least to him, the whole world.
